• Dreidels

    A small four-sided spinning top with a Hebrew letter on each side, played with on the Jewish festival of Chanukah

  • Drisha

    An all-women's Orthodox Jewish institution for higher learning and the study of classical Jewish texts

  • Dvar Torah

    A sermon or commentary on the Bible, frequently delivered as a communal lecture on the Sabbath

  • Dybbuk

    An evil spirit or demon according to Jewish tradition

  • Eema

    The Hebrew word for mother

  • Egel Zahav

    Golden Calf

  • Elohim

    A grammatically singular or plural noun for "god" or "gods" in both modern and ancient Hebrew language.

  • Emunah

    Faith; an innate conviction, a perception of truth that transcends, rather than evades, reason

  • Erev

    The evening of

  • Erev Shabbat

    Sabbath evening
